Sensory neuron TRPV1-mediated macrophage polarization and immune response regulate dental implant osseointegration

Abstract:
Effective and robust osseointegration represents the critical foundation for function and long-term stability of dental implants. Although the immune response has been recognized as a critical orchestrator in this process, the contribution of neuro-immune communication within the peri-implant microenvironment remains largely underexplored. This study aimed to investigate how transient receptor potential vanilloid 1 (TRPV1) in sensory neurons influenced macrophage polarization and immune response during implant osseointegration. In vivo, TRPV1 activation in trigeminal ganglion (TG) enhanced release of calcitonin gene-related peptide (CGRP), which created a regenerative immune milieu through macrophage phenotype modulation and promoted new bone formation around implants. Conversely, TRPV1 inhibition exacerbated inflammation and impaired osseointegration. In vitro, TRPV1-activated sensory neurons induced M2 polarization via CGRP receptor-mediated PI3K/AKT signaling, while suppressing M1 polarization, with corresponding changes in anti- and pro-inflammatory cytokine expression profiles. Collectively, these findings revealed a neuro-immune regulatory mechanism whereby sensory neurons fine-tune macrophage functions to shape the peri-implant microenvironment, ultimately facilitating osseointegration. This work provided crucial insights into the neuro-immune mechanisms governing peri-implant bone healing, suggesting potential therapeutic targets for improving dental implant outcomes.
